
而Red Hat Enterprise Linux(RHEL),作为业界领先的企业级Linux发行版,以其稳定性、安全性和强大的生态系统,赢得了广泛的赞誉
将这两者结合,即在VMware Workstation 12或VMware ESXi 12上安装Red Hat Enterprise Linux,无疑能够为企业提供一个高效、灵活且安全的运行环境
本文将详细介绍如何在VMware 12上安装Red Hat Enterprise Linux,确保每一步都精准无误,为您打造一个完美的虚拟化体验
一、准备工作 1. 获取必要的软件 - VMware Workstation/ESXi 12:确保您已经安装了最新版本的VMware Workstation或VMware ESXi
如果是首次安装,请从VMware官网下载并安装
- Red Hat Enterprise Linux ISO镜像:访问Red Hat官网或通过合法渠道获取RHEL的安装ISO文件
根据需求选择适合的版本(如RHEL 8或RHEL 9,考虑到时效性,本文将以RHEL 8为例)
- VMware虚拟机配置文件(可选):如果您有特定的虚拟机配置需求,可以提前准备好OVF/OVA文件,以便快速部署
2. 系统资源评估 在安装之前,评估您的物理硬件资源,包括CPU、内存、存储空间等,确保它们能够满足RHEL的最低配置要求
通常,对于RHEL 8,建议至少分配2核CPU、4GB内存和20GB的磁盘空间
二、创建虚拟机 1. 打开VMware Workstation/ESXi 启动VMware Workstation或连接到VMware ESXi服务器,准备创建新的虚拟机
2. 新建虚拟机向导 - 在VMware Workstation中,点击“文件”>“新建虚拟机”
- 在ESXi中,通过vSphere Client选择相应的主机,点击“操作”>“新建虚拟机”
3. 配置虚拟机设置 - 兼容性:选择“Workstation 12.x”或相应的ESXi版本
- 安装来源:选择“安装程序光盘映像文件(iso)”,并浏览到之前下载的RHEL ISO文件
- 操作系统:选择“Linux”,然后在版本中选择“Red Hat Enterprise Linux 8 64位”
命名虚拟机:为虚拟机命名并指定存储位置
处理器配置:根据评估结果分配CPU核心数
内存大小:分配至少4GB内存
- 网络类型:选择适当的网络适配器类型,如NAT或桥接,以满足网络连接需求
- SCSI控制器:默认选择LSI Logic SAS
- 创建新虚拟磁盘:指定磁盘大小(至少20GB),并选择磁盘类型(厚置备延迟置零或薄置备)
高级选项:通常保持默认设置即可
三、安装Red Hat Enterprise Linux 1. 启动虚拟机 完成虚拟机配置后,点击“完成”或“开启此虚拟机”开始安装过程
2. 开始安装 - 虚拟机启动后,会自动加载RHEL安装介质
- 选择“Install Red Hat Enterprise Linux 8”开始安装过程
- 在安装界面中,选择安装语言、键盘布局和时间/日期设置
3. 软件选择 - 在“Software Selection”界面,根据您的需求选择合适的安装组
对于服务器环境,通常选择“Server with GUI”或仅“Server”
- 如果需要特定服务(如Web服务器、数据库服务器等),可以通过“Add-Ons”进一步定制
4. 分区和磁盘配置 - 在“Installation Destination”界面,进行磁盘分区
可以选择自动分区或使用“Custom Partitioning”手动配置
- 对于生产环境,建议使用LVM(逻辑卷管理)进行分区,以提高灵活性和管理效率
5. 网络配置 - 在“Network & Host Name”界面,配置网络接口,设置静态IP或启用DHCP
- 确保主机名正确设置,并配置DNS解析
6. 根密码和用户创建 - 在“Root Password”和“User Creation”界面,设置root用户密码并创建至少一个普通用户账户,以增强系统安全性
7. 开始安装 - 确认所有设置无误后,点击“Begin Installation”开始安装过程
- 安装期间,可以配置Kdump(内核崩溃转储)、订阅管理(对于RHEL付费版本)等附加功能
8. 完成安装 - 安装完成后,点击“Reboot”重启虚拟机
- 首次启动时,可能需要进行一些初始化配置,如接受许可协议、配置Kdump等
四、后续配置与优化 1. 更新系统 - 登录系统后,首先运行`sudo dnf update`更新所有软件包至最新版本
2. 安装必要软件 - 根据实际需求,安装Web服务器(如Apache、Nginx)、数据库(如MySQL、PostgreSQL)等必要软件
3. 配置防火墙 - 使用`firewalld`或`iptables`配置防火墙规则,确保系统安全
4. 性能调优 - 根据实际负载调整虚拟机资源分配,如增加CPU核心数、内存大小或扩展磁盘空间
- 优化VMware Tools,确保虚拟机与宿主机的无缝集成
五、总结 通过在VMware 12上安装Red Hat Enterprise Linux,您不仅能够享受到VMware虚拟化技术带来的灵活性和效率,还能充分利用RHEL的稳定性和强大功能
本文详细阐述了从准备工作到安装完成,再到后续配置与优化的全过程,旨在帮助您轻松搭建一个高效、安全的虚拟化环境
无论是对于开发测试、学习实践还是生产部署,这一组合都能提供强大的支持
希望本文能成为您虚拟化旅程中的有力助手,助您在技术探索的道路上越走越远
解决ToDesk无声音问题,轻松畅享远程会话
VMware12上轻松安装RedHat指南
VMware vSphere:虚拟化优势引领高效运维
ToDesk延迟深度评测:速度与效率的较量
VMware ESXi虚拟机迁移全攻略
M60服务器部署VMware ESXi6.0指南
VMware见证节点:确保高可用性的关键
VMware12上轻松安装RHEL指南
树莓派轻松安装TeamViewer教程
Debian系统轻松安装ToDesk指南
VMware12基本系统设备操作指南
Win10下轻松安装VMware虚拟机教程
Win10系统安装VMware12教程
VMware12扩大硬盘空间教程
VMware12中轻松安装Win7教程
联想小新Pro13轻松安装VMware教程
VMware12上轻松安装CentOS7教程
VMware虚拟机中轻松安装Win7指南
CentOS7上轻松安装VMware12教程